People of Kiribati are called I-Kiribati. The term refers to the indigenous inhabitants of the island nation, which is located in the central Pacific Ocean. The I-Kiribati have a rich cultural heritage and are known for their traditional practices, language, and communal lifestyle.

The people of Kiribati are primarily of Micronesian descent, which makes them distinct from Asian populations. Kiribati is an island nation located in the central Pacific Ocean, and its inhabitants share cultural and historical ties with other Pacific Island nations. While they may have some interactions with Asian countries, Kiribati's identity is predominantly rooted in its unique Pacific heritage.
